Observational Study of CAR T-Cell Therapy Effects in Children and Young Adults

This study is looking at the short-term and long-term effects of CAR T-cell therapy in children and young adults up to 30 years old who have received this treatment for B-cell acute lymphoblastic leukemia (B-ALL), other blood cancers, or solid tumors. Researchers want to understand how often patients experience problems like infections, issues with blood cell recovery (bone marrow dysfunction), and nervous system side effects (persistent ICANS) within the first six months after CAR T-cell therapy. The study is also tracking these effects for up to two years. You could join if you received CAR T-cell therapy 1 to 3 months ago.

Study design
This is an observational study, meaning researchers will collect information from 100 participants. It is not testing a new treatment but rather observing the effects of an existing one.
What's involved
You would have assessments, specimen collection, and laboratory tests at 3 months, 6 months, 1 year, and 2 years after your CAR T-cell infusion.
Compensation
Not stated in the trial record.
Follow-up
Participants will be followed for up to 24 months after their CAR T-cell therapy to monitor for long-term effects.

Eligibility criteria

Inclusion

Participants must have received an initial systemically-administered CAR T cell infusion within the last 1-3 months (+/- 14 days).
Initial infusion is defined as the first administration of a CAR T cell product the participant has not previously received OR receipt of a CAR T cell product previously received after an interval allogeneic HSCT.
Age ≤ 30 years at CAR T cell infusion.

Exclusion

Active malignancy other than the disease under study.
Planned consolidative HSCT within 3 months post CAR T cell infusion.
Received or planned additional disease directed therapy post CAR T cell infusion.
Inability or unwillingness of research participant or legal guardian/representative to give written informed consent.
  • Presence of bone marrow dysfunction (BMD)Within 6 months post CAR T-cell therapy

    Among patients in remission or without bone marrow involvement of disease in the B-ALL cohort, we will summarize the rates of prevalent BMD at 3- and 6-months post-infusion and estimate the cumulative incidence of new BMD and BMD recovery for patients with prevalent BMD at 3- and 6-months.

  • Occurrence of clinically significant infectionsWithin 6 months post CAR T-cell therapy

    The infection density of clinically significant infections in 3-6 months will be summarized in the B-ALL cohort.

  • Presence of persistent ICANSWithin 6 months post CAR T-cell therapy

    We will summarize the rates of persistent ICANS at 3- and 6-months post-infusion and estimate the cumulative incidence and timing of new ICANS and ICANS recovery for patients with persistent ICANS at 3- and 6-months in the B-ALL cohort.
